Which of the following elements has the highest electronegativity?
A
helium
B
fluorine
C
bromine
D
chlorine

Understand that electronegativity is a measure of an atom's ability to attract and hold onto electrons in a chemical bond.
Recall the general trend of electronegativity in the periodic table: it increases from left to right across a period and decreases from top to bottom within a group.
Identify the positions of the given elements in the periodic table: helium is a noble gas in period 1, fluorine and chlorine are halogens in period 2 and 3 respectively, and bromine is a halogen in period 4.
Compare the electronegativities of the halogens (fluorine, chlorine, bromine) since noble gases like helium typically do not have defined electronegativity values due to their inertness.
Conclude that fluorine, being the most electronegative element in the periodic table and located at the top of the halogen group, has the highest electronegativity among the options.
